Della Jane (Lockhart) Cook, age 76, was called to her heavenly home on July 12, 2025, after succumbing to a lengthy illness while at her home in Sevierville, TN surrounded by her loved ones.
Della was born on June 25, 1949, in Grundy, Virginia, to James and Vernie (Keene) Lockhart who preceded her in death. She was also preceded in death by a sister, Lola Gay Lockhart.
Della married her husband of 59 years, Jerry Cook, on March 5, 1966, in Grundy, Virginia.
Shortly after marriage, they relocated to Ohio where they made a home in Defiance (Ayersville area) and raised three daughters: Sherry, Debra, and Lora.
Della was employed as the bar manager at the Defiance Days Inn for 15 plus years. She was an active member of Second Baptist Church while residing in Ohio. After retirement, Della and Jerry chose to relocate to Sevierville, Tennessee. She became employed at Dollywood on a part-time basis and continued to do so as long as her health allowed, as it had been a passion of hers. Della was a member of the Shiloh Baptist Church, Seymour, Tennessee. She enjoyed cooking, traveling, and doing her puzzle books, spending time outside and sitting on her front porch. She was a faithful woman, was always willing to pray for anyone. She was known for her kindness, her hospitality, and her excellent cooking. She was a loving wife, mother, grandmother, sister, aunt, and friend to many.
